Adds sparse-checkout input. When set, the composite skips GCS restore
and save entirely and falls through to a plain actions/checkout. This
keeps the full-tree cache uncontaminated by sparse subsets (which
would break subsequent full-tree reads on cache hit).
First-step-capable checkout wrapper: uses Cula-Technologies/cache/restore
to pull a tarball of the repo keyed on SHA, falls back to actions/checkout
on miss then saves. Meant to be the first step of a job — avoids the
local-composite chicken-and-egg.

Port GCS support from danySam/gcs-cache. When gcs-bucket input is set,
cache to Google Cloud Storage via Application Default Credentials; else
fall back to GitHub's cache service transparently.
- New inputs: gcs-bucket, gcs-path-prefix (default: github-cache)
- New src/utils/gcsCache.ts wraps @actions/cache restore/save
- restoreImpl/saveImpl swap @actions/cache import for local wrapper
- Adds @google-cloud/storage ^7.16.0, bumps typescript to ^5.8.3
- Regenerated dist/ via npm run build
